In the shipping industry, harbor areas have been identified as a prime candidate for enabling significant emissions reductions. With this in mind, port authorities, ship-owners, industry suppliers and regulators are now focusing on the decadeold technology known as shore-to-ship power, for which universal electrical standards are on the verge of being ratified by IEEE, ISO and the IEC. Onshore power supply allows commercial ships calling at ports to turn off their diesel engines and tap into cleaner energy sources. Having successfully delivered the world’s first shore-to-ship power connection to the port of Gothenburg, Sweden in 2000, ABB has not only the technologies but also the experience required to make the complete connection, onboard and onshore.
